- SMU @ Dayton: SMU is a dark-horse contender in the AAC (and a team I always respected and didn't feel like a waste on our schedule) and I'm curious how Dayton bounces back post-Toppin with Crutcher taking the lead.
- Eastern Washington @ Arizona: The top team in the Big Sky against a Wildcats team with a lot of turnover. Washington State narrowly beat the Eagles, so could be a close game. Eastern Washington has one of the better duos in low-major basketball between 6'4 Jacob Davidson and 6'7 Kim Aiken who combined for over 30 ppg last year.
- Iona @ Hofstra: I'm very curious about Pitino's stamp on Iona and Hofstra is a solid local team.

- Lipscomb @ Arkansas. Very good mid-major team led by center stud Ahsan Asadullah. Think Richmond's Grant Golden or Loyola-Chi's Cameron Krutwig just with less fanfare. Good test for Musselman's squad
- New Mexico State @ Santa Clara: The WCC is the best it's ever ban and Santa Clara is a good test for Chris Jans' Aggies
- South Carolina @ Houston. Frank Martin is one of my favorite coaches and this is his best squad in five years, which is led by junior wing AJ Lawson. We knew Houston would be good, but they might finish the season top-10.
- UNLV @ Kansas State: TJ Otzelberger is building something special in Vegas but he might be one year away from being a potential top-25 team. Bryce Hamilton is their star while Otzelberger's former South Dakota State star, David Jenkins, is a ton of fun to watch. Kansas State is always a tough, defensive team and a chance to watch local Mike McGuirl led the rebuilding Wildcats.
- BYU @ Utah State: Grab your hard alcohol and cuss your way through this game of in-state rivals. Both are projected to have down years, but usually this is a very good game. Good matchup between star centers Neemias Queta and Matt Haarms.
